The engine control module in your 2005 Volkswagen Golf serves as the central processing unit for powertrain management, continuously adjusting fuel injection timing and quantity for the 1.9L diesel engine. It receives data from oxygen sensors, coolant temperature senders, and the mass airflow meter to optimize combustion efficiency while maintaining emissions compliance. Unlike simpler relay-based systems, this processor stores adaptive learning data that fine-tunes performance based on driving habits and component wear. When you install replacement control modules for the Golf, the unit must communicate with the immobilizer system and retain specific calibration data for your exact transmission and axle configuration. Failure to maintain these electronic relationships typically results in security lockout or reduced engine performance, making proper initialization as critical as the physical installation itself.
Technicians access the engine control module inside the plenum chamber, which requires removing weather seals and intake ducting to reach the mounting bracket. The control module arrow indicates positioning on the rear final drive, right front side, though this secondary location reference may apply to specific Golf variants or related control units. According to factory labor guides, engine control module removal and replacement calls for 1.1 hours of shop time. Additionally, powertrain control module removal and replacement requires 1.1 hours. These time allowances cover physical disconnection of multi-pin connectors and securing hardware, but do not include the subsequent programming phases. You should expect the installation to involve careful handling of the aluminum housing to prevent connector pin damage during reassembly.

| Operation | Configuration | Book Time |
|---|---|---|
| Powertrain Control Module Relearn | All configurations | 0.5 hr |
| Powertrain Control Module R&R | All configurations | 1.1 hr |
| Engine Control Module R&R | All configurations | 1.1 hr |
| Engine Control Module Reset | All configurations | 0.3 hr |
| Engine Control Module Relearn | All configurations | 0.5 hr |
Volkswagen specifies several distinct procedures after physical installation. Engine control module relearn requires 0.5 hours, while engine control module reset calls for 0.3 hours. Additionally, powertrain control module relearn adds another 0.5 hours to the workflow. A failing engine computer in your 2005 Volkswagen Golf often produces intermittent symptoms before complete failure. You may notice extended cranking periods, sudden stalling at traffic signals, or erratic idle speed fluctuations that resist throttle input. The instrument cluster might display a persistent check engine light accompanied by stored faults such as random multiple misfire P0300 or communication errors between the ECM and transmission controller. Some drivers experience unexplained power loss during acceleration or complete no-start conditions where the starter engages but the engine never fires. Scan tools may fail to establish connection with the module entirely, indicating internal processor or memory corruption that typically requires module replacement rather than circuit repair.
Factory service bulletins provide important guidance for 2005 Volkswagen Golf diagnostics. Bulletin #01-07-54 specifically advises technicians not to replace the engine control module when certain diagnostic trouble codes appear, preventing unnecessary repairs. Bulletin #01-09-09 addresses update programming procedures when the malfunction indicator lamp illuminates alongside codes P0300 through P0304, P0102, P1297, P0420, or P0441 stored in ECM fault memory. Additionally, bulletin #24-07-102 covers ECM replacement procedures for 1999 and newer vehicles with all engine codes except the 2.0L AEG variant. These documents emphasize verifying software updates and wiring integrity before condemning the module itself.
